摘要
Experimental data for density, viscosity, refractive index and surface tension of four phosphonium-based ionic liquids were measured in the temperature range between (288.15 and 353.15) K and at atmospheric pressure. The ionic liquids considered include tri(isobutyl) methylphosphonium tosylate, [P-i(444) (1)][Tos], tri(butyl) methylphosphonium methylsulfate, [P-4441][CH3SO4], tri(butyl) ethylphosphonium diethylphosphate, [P-4442][(C2H5O)(2)PO2], and tetraoctylphosphonium bromide, [P-8888][Br]. Additionally, derivative properties, such as the isobaric thermal expansion coefficient, the surface thermodynamic properties and the critical temperatures for the investigated ionic liquids were also estimated and are presented and discussed. Group contribution methods were evaluated and fitted to the density, viscosity and refractive index experimental data. (C) 2015 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
